Cherry Blossoms Photo Walks

Learn to take stunning photos of Exhibition Place’s cherry trees in bloom!

Exhibition Place is home to many cherry trees that form a delicate pink and white canopy in several areas of the grounds each spring. Join Phil Sutherland and his team from West Toronto Photography Group to enjoy the cherry blossoms while learning how best to capture their transient beauty. Photographers of all skill levels and all types of photographic equipment (smart phone, SLR, DSLR) are welcome. However, an intermediate skill level and SLR/DSLR are recommended for sessions beginning at 7 PM that will focus on flash photography once the sun begins to fall. These photo walks are a no-cost community event and start at Bandshell Park. For more information or to register, visit the Toronto Western Photography website.

West Toronto Photography Group is a Metis led not-for-profit arts group, serving Toronto since 2011. They are dedicated to promoting and supporting the work of local photographers, providing a platform for artistic expression, and fostering a vibrant community of visual arts enthusiasts. They offer educational workshops, organize exhibitions, and create opportunities for Toronto photographers to showcase their talent.
